#3e7efe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e7efe is composed of 24.3% red, 49.4%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.6% cyan, 50.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 220 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 62%. #3e7efe color hex could be obtained by blending #7cfcff with #0000fd.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#3e7efe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3e7efe has RGB values of R:62, G:126,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0.5,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 4095742.

Shades and Tints of #3e7efe
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#eef3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3e7efe
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#989ca4 is the less saturated color, while #3e7efe is the most saturated one.
